Book excerpt: This book provides activities and reproducible worksheets to help students think about and practice strategies to become more reflective (vs. impulsive). Using cognitive-behavioural theory and techniques, it is intended to provide school personnel with tools to teach students how to stop and think before acting. The games, role-plays and worksheets are presented in a playful, but thoughtful manner to help engage children while they learn invaluable lessons about how to use self-control techniques. These activities teach children how to: understand impulse control; use patience and tolerance; anticipate consequences; practice good problem-solving; recognize and manage feelings; use impulse control with peers; practice good listening skills; "Be the Boss" of impulses; use impulse control with anger and anxiety;and more!

Book excerpt: "This book and CD of evidence-based practices provides insights, skill-building activities, and reproducible worksheets you can use to help young people improve their impulse control. Components of this book can be picked out and uniquely combined to meet the needs of individual or small groups of students. Or they can be used to present a series of classroom lessons to teach aspects of impulse control to all students. This resource is designed to help children and youth to: increase motivation to change, regulate negative affect, make good choices, use self-talk, build self-confidence, increase deliberation before acting, analyze contextual cues for action, find less risky but exciting activities, and develop skill of mindfulness."--Back cover.
